【用戶id指什么意思】“用戶id”是互聯(lián)網(wǎng)產(chǎn)品中常見的一個術(shù)語,尤其在社交平臺、游戲、電商等應(yīng)用中頻繁出現(xiàn)。它主要用于唯一標(biāo)識一個用戶的身份,是系統(tǒng)識別和管理用戶信息的重要工具。
一、用戶id的定義
用戶id(User ID) 是系統(tǒng)為每個注冊用戶生成的一個唯一編號或字符串,用于在數(shù)據(jù)庫中唯一標(biāo)識該用戶。它可以是數(shù)字形式,也可以是字母和數(shù)字組合的形式,具體取決于系統(tǒng)的設(shè)定。
二、用戶id的作用
| 作用 | 說明 |
| 唯一標(biāo)識用戶 | 每個用戶都有一個唯一的ID,避免身份混淆 |
| 數(shù)據(jù)關(guān)聯(lián) | 用戶的行為、訂單、偏好等數(shù)據(jù)可以通過ID進(jìn)行關(guān)聯(lián) |
| 安全管理 | 用于權(quán)限控制、登錄驗證等安全機(jī)制 |
| 用戶追蹤 | 系統(tǒng)可以追蹤用戶在平臺上的行為路徑 |
三、用戶id與用戶名的區(qū)別
| 項目 | 用戶id | 用戶名 |
| 唯一性 | 全局唯一 | 可能重復(fù)(但通常設(shè)置為唯一) |
| 易讀性 | 不易讀(如:123456789) | 易讀(如:小明、Tom) |
| 使用場景 | 后臺系統(tǒng)、數(shù)據(jù)庫操作 | 前端展示、用戶交互 |
| 修改頻率 | 一般不可修改 | 可修改(部分平臺) |
四、用戶id的常見格式
| 類型 | 示例 | 說明 |
| 數(shù)字型 | 1001、20230405 | 簡單、便于排序 |
| 字符串型 | U_001、USER_2023 | 更靈活,可包含前綴 |
| UUID | 550e8400-e29b-41d4-a716-446655440000 | 全球唯一,適合分布式系統(tǒng) |
五、用戶id的安全性問題
雖然用戶id本身不包含敏感信息,但在某些情況下仍需注意:
- 不要暴露敏感信息:如將用戶id作為URL參數(shù)傳遞時,應(yīng)避免泄露用戶隱私。
- 防止暴力破解:如果用戶id是連續(xù)遞增的,可能被猜測,影響安全性。
- 使用加密方式存儲:在數(shù)據(jù)庫中存儲用戶id時,建議采用加密手段保護(hù)數(shù)據(jù)安全。
總結(jié)
“用戶id”是互聯(lián)網(wǎng)系統(tǒng)中用來唯一標(biāo)識用戶的編號,具有重要的管理和技術(shù)價值。它不僅幫助系統(tǒng)高效管理用戶數(shù)據(jù),也在用戶身份驗證、行為分析等方面發(fā)揮關(guān)鍵作用。理解用戶id的含義和用途,有助于更好地使用和管理各類在線平臺。


